Common Causes of 23andMe Results Delays
Identifying why your results are delayed helps manage expectations and fix issues promptly.
Shipping and Sample Delivery Delays
Delays often occur in the courier or postal service before the sample reaches the 23andMe lab.
Lab Processing Backlogs
High volume of samples during peak times can extend processing periods.
Sample Quality Issues
Insufficient or contaminated DNA samples may require resubmission, causing delays.
Account Access or Login Problems
If you cannot access your account, results may appear delayed even if processed.
Technical Glitches
System errors or maintenance on 23andMe servers can temporarily block result visibility.
How to Track Your 23andMe Sample
Tracking your sample is the first step to understand delays.
Step One: Confirm Sample Shipment
Ensure the saliva sample has been correctly mailed using the provided kit instructions.
Step Two: Check Tracking Number
Use the shipping provider’s tracking system to monitor your sample’s delivery to the lab.
Step Three: Verify Lab Receipt
Log in to your 23andMe account to confirm that your sample has been received and logged by the lab.
Step Four: Monitor Processing Updates
23andMe usually updates account dashboards when your sample enters processing, providing estimated completion dates.
How to Fix Delays Due to Lab Processing
While lab processing is mostly out of your control, you can take steps to ensure smooth processing.
Ensure Sample Quality
Follow kit instructions carefully and avoid contamination. Saliva should meet required volume and handling instructions.
Contact 23andMe Support
If processing exceeds typical timelines, contact support to confirm your sample is active and not flagged for issues.
Resubmit Sample if Required
If the lab identifies insufficient or compromised DNA, promptly resubmit to minimize further delays.
